2. Cloud Gaming

Cloud gaming is another trend that is rapidly changing the gaming landscape. With cloud gaming, players can stream games directly from the cloud without needing powerful hardware or consoles. This trend has the potential to democratize gaming by making high-quality games more accessible to a wider audience. Here’s how cloud gaming is influencing the industry:

Cloud gaming is opening new possibilities for how games are distributed and played. Video Game Designers will need to consider the implications of this trend, from game optimization for streaming to new monetization models like subscriptions and microtransactions.

Is accessibility still a major design focus?
Yes. Features like customizable controls, colorblind modes, and text-to-speech are now standard in inclusive design practices, helping games reach a wider user base.
